#6db63a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#6db63a is composed of 42.7% red, 71.4% green and 22.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 68.1% yellow and 28.6% black. It has a hue angle of 95.3 degrees, a saturation of 51.7% and a lightness of 47.1%. #6db63a color hex could be obtained by blending #daff74 with #006d00.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

Shades and Tints of #6db63a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020301 is the darkest color, while #f7fbf4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#6db63a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#777f71 is the less saturated color, while #63ed03 is the most saturated one.
